# Pilot: Hartwell Grocers — Managers Only

We begin a twelve-store pilot of the ShelfSense restock system with Hartwell Grocers next month. Duration: sixteen weeks. Success criteria: 15% shrink reduction, sub-two-hour restock alerts. Dedicated support rota to be staffed from the Northfield team. No external communication until Hartwell approves joint messaging. The confidential commercial terms and expansion intent are noted directly below.

board note of tagug-hahag: Praionax Logistics is in early talks to buy Julaxek Group for about $36.3 million. The Julmir launch date is March 1, and nothing goes to the press before then.

## Changelog — CartStorm 2.3

Changed the default load-test profile for the Pellworth checkout flow. The old defaults hammered the payment stub way harder than real traffic ever would, which made every run look like a fire. New defaults model peak-hour traffic with a gentler ramp and realistic cart sizes. Fresh runs now start from the defaults below.

config for bawef-tajof:
RALMIR_PIN=7092
RALMIR_METRICS_HOST=metrics.ralmir.paliqcorp.corp
RALMIR_LOG_LEVEL=error
RALMIR_TENANT=tamix

## Changed defaults

Heads up: the Ledgerline tax-rate lookup cache now defaults to a 15-minute TTL instead of 24 hours. Turns out rates in the Veldt County sandbox were going stale mid-demo, which was embarrassing. Eviction is now LRU rather than FIFO, and the cache warms on boot. If you're reviewing, check that nothing hardcodes the old TTL. The new defaults land as follows.

deployment values, bajop-taweg:
holwyn:
  log_level: debug
  metrics_host: metrics.holwyn.zemvarsys.internal
  pool_size: 32

Title: Partner SFTP drop ingests duplicate files after reconnect. The Fernwick feed watcher re-reads the full drop directory whenever the SFTP session resets, re-queuing files already processed. Dedup relies on filename only, and partners reuse names daily. Fix: track checksum plus mtime in the ingest ledger. Reproduced on staging; see the ingest build referenced below.

session token of kahog-bahif = htk9_f63daec35